Anne Frank’s Betrayal and the Sensationalizing of History

Blog
Happy Anne Frank 1942
The author and publishers of a new book on Anne Frank's plight have turned one of the few at least partially upbeat stories of Jewish life and thought during the Holocaust into one of Jewish perfidy and treachery. The timing couldn’t be worse: antisemitism is flourishing once again, and Holocaust memory is diminishing.

San Francisco v. Trump (Northern District of California, 2017)

Amicus Brief
This case is a challenge to President Donald Trump's executive order withholding federal funds to "sanctuary" jurisdictions. ADL filed a brief urging the court to issue an injunction, arguing that the executive order threatens to cause immediate and irreparable harm.

Behind the Bookcase: Miep Gies, Anne Frank, and the Hiding Place

Book
Behind the Bookcase: Miep Gies, Anne Frank, and the Hiding Place
Anne Frank’s diary is a gift to the world because of Miep Gies. One of the protectors of the Frank family, Miep recovered the diary after the family was discovered by Nazis, and then returned it to Otto Frank after World War II.
